Destiny 2 – Iron Banner Returns Tomorrow and on July 12th

Rift finally arrives in Destiny 2 while one of its largest PvP maps yet, Disinjunction, also debuts tomorrow for all Crucible modes.

Destiny 2 - Iron Banner Rift

Iron Banner, one of Destiny 2’s end-game PvP activities, is returning tomorrow. It’s also slated for July 12th and will feature some major changes from previous iterations. Power Level has been disabled, allowing players to bring whatever they want. Mountaintop and Recluse? Go for it.

This Iron Banner also marks the debut of Rift in Destiny 2 along with a new map Disjunction, which will be playable in all modes and is one of the largest PvP maps yet. Rift will only be available in Iron Banner for the duration of Season of the Haunted so enjoy it while you can.

Iron Banner has undergone numerous other changes like the Reputation system being more in line with other modes, a new intro quest, four daily rotating event challenges, and the removal of Bounties and Tokens.
